A Look Back: The Tigers' World Series Legacy
When we talk about the Detroit Tigers and the World Series, we're talking about a legacy that spans decades, filled with incredible highs and heartbreaking lows. The Tigers have appeared in the World Series a total of eleven times throughout their long history. That's a significant number, guys, showcasing their historical prowess and their ability to compete at the highest level of Major League Baseball. Their first taste of the World Series came way back in 1909, and since then, they've made a consistent effort to bring home the coveted championship trophy. Some of their most memorable appearances include their championship wins in 1935, 1945, and 1968. The 1968 World Series, in particular, is legendary, with Denny McLain's dominant pitching leading the Tigers to a thrilling seven-game victory over the St. Louis Cardinals. It was a defining moment for the city of Detroit and a testament to the team's resilience and talent. More recently, the Tigers have made appearances in the World Series in 2006 and 2012. While these modern-day appearances didn't end in a championship, they certainly reignited the passion of a new generation of Tigers fans and showed that the team could once again contend for baseball's ultimate prize. What it Takes to Reach the World Series
So, what exactly does it take for a team like the Detroit Tigers to make it all the way to the World Series? It's a combination of factors, and let me tell you, it's no easy feat, guys. First and foremost, you need an elite level of talent across the board. This means having star players who can carry the team, but also having solid depth throughout the roster. You need strong starting pitching – aces who can shut down opponents in crucial games – and a reliable bullpen that can hold leads. Offensively, you need a lineup that can consistently score runs, with hitters who can come through in clutch situations. Beyond individual talent, team chemistry and a winning mentality are absolutely crucial. A team that plays together, trusts each other, and has the mental fortitude to overcome adversity is far more likely to succeed. Think about it: baseball is a game of ups and downs, and being able to bounce back from a tough loss or a slump is vital. Management and coaching also play a huge role. Having a strategic manager who can make the right in-game decisions, develop players, and keep the team focused is invaluable. And let's not forget the importance of luck and health. Injuries can derail even the most talented teams, so staying healthy throughout a long season and postseason is a significant advantage. The journey to the World Series involves winning your division or securing a Wild Card spot, then navigating through the intense playoff rounds – the Division Series and the Championship Series – before finally reaching the Fall Classic. It’s a marathon of skill, strategy, and sheer determination.
